April 2005 Hogeschool van Utrecht won the internal communication effectiveness award.

How effective your internal communications is, can only be proved in a scientifically accurate survey which determines whether messages are actually seen and remembered by your staff. At Hogeschool van Utrecht, 98 percent could recall message from the Netpresenter screensaver and 88 percent watches the news on the Netpresenter screensaver at least twice a day. Overall 80 percent of the employees found their communications improved after implementing Netpresenter.

Fast Companywide Circulation of TPG's Internal News

Employees at TPG's headquarters in Amsterdam are automatically being updated fast and efficiently on important external and internal news. They are also being informed constantly regarding information available on the company's Intranet. This is not being done by memo or by email, but by screensaver, which also offers the possibility of including a hyperlink to the articles on Intranet. The screensaver not only serves as a booster of visits to Intranet, but also as an active communication tool for swift circulation of company news. Employees are now being informed continuously on important developments, even in between visits to Intranet.

SABIC Takeover DSM Petrochemicals: Employees Informed Via Netpresenter

Successful changes within a company heavily rely on good communication. An example of this is DSM Petrochemicals, a former affiliate of Dutch multinational DSM. In September 2000, DSM Petrochemicals was informed that it would be sold within five years. To duly prepare its organisation for this major change, the company took the necessary steps to optimise its internal communications. When the takeover took place on April 3d, 2002, all employees worldwide were informed the same way they were prepared in the year leading up to the takeover: through Netpresenter.
